Streamlining Success: Practical Applications of Business Management Systems
In today's dynamic business environment, companies are constantly seeking ways to enhance efficiency and productivity. Implementing a robust business management system can be a game-changer, providing a structured framework for managing various aspects of the organization. From streamlining workflows to optimizing communication, these systems empower businesses to attain their goals with greater effectiveness.
- Take for example, a manufacturing company that implements a production management system. This system facilitates real-time tracking of inventory, production progress, and {resource allocation|. As a result, the company can reduce downtime, enhance product quality, and amplify overall output.
- Moreover, a retail business can benefit from a customer relationship management (CRM) system. By centralizing customer data, the CRM allows businesses to customize interactions, analyze customer preferences, and boost sales.

Transform Your Workflow: Business Operations Software Use Case Scenarios
In today's dynamic business environment, optimizing workflows is crucial. Business operations software provides a robust set of tools to streamline tasks, increase efficiency, and fuel growth. Here are some practical use case scenarios that demonstrate the transformative power of business operations software.
- Consider a scenario where your sales team can effortlessly track customers through the sales funnel, produce reports on performance, and work together in real-time. Business operations software can make this a reality by providing a centralized platform for sales automation.
- Furthermore, customer service departments can gain value from business operations software by enhancing ticket handling. This allows representatives to concentrate on providing tailored support, resulting to increased customer satisfaction and loyalty.
- Finally, business operations software can revolutionize your inventory management. By automating inventory tracking, forecasting, and procurement, businesses can minimize stockouts, increase efficiency, and decrease costs.
